Understanding Curly Hair

Curly hair is unique, and it requires specialized care to maintain its health and definition. Understanding the structure of curly hair is essential. Each curl is formed by the shape of the hair follicle, which can vary from oval to round.

What is a Diffuser?

A diffuser is an attachment for hair dryers designed to disperse the airflow, preventing the rapid movement that can lead to frizz. It helps to dry curls without disturbing their natural shape, making it an essential tool for anyone with curly hair.

How to Use a Diffuser: Step-by-Step Guide

Step 1: Prepare Your Hair

Start with freshly washed hair. Use a sulfate-free shampoo and conditioner to help lock in moisture.

Step 2: Apply Products

Apply your favorite curl cream or mousse to damp hair. Make sure to distribute it evenly from roots to ends.

Step 3: Section Your Hair

Divide your hair into manageable sections, typically 4-6 sections depending on the thickness of your hair.

Step 4: Attach the Diffuser

Attach the diffuser to your hair dryer. This attachment will gently distribute heat without disrupting the curl pattern.

Step 5: Start Diffusing

Set your dryer to a low or medium heat setting. Begin at the roots and work your way down. Place a section of hair into the diffuser and gently lift it towards your scalp.

Step 6: Scrunch as You Dry

As you diffuse, scrunch your hair to encourage curl formation. Alternate between holding the diffuser still and gently moving it.

Step 7: Finish and Set

Once your hair is mostly dry, you can finish with a cool shot to help set your curls. Avoid touching your curls until they are completely dry to prevent frizz.

FAQs

1. Can I use a diffuser on all curl types?

Yes, diffusers work well for various curl types, but the technique may vary.

2. How long should I diffuse my hair?

Typically, 15-30 minutes is sufficient, depending on hair thickness.

3. Is it better to diffuse on wet or damp hair?

Damp hair is ideal, as it allows the diffuser to work without over-drying.

4. Should I use a product before diffusing?

Yes, using a curl cream or mousse helps define curls and reduce frizz.

5. Can I diffuse my hair every day?

While diffusing is safe, it's best to limit heat exposure to preserve hair health.

6. What is the best heat setting for diffusing?

Use a low to medium heat setting to prevent damage.

7. Can I sleep on wet hair after diffusing?

It's best to let your hair dry completely before sleeping to avoid frizz.

8. How can I maintain curl definition after diffusing?

Consider using a light hold hairspray or curl refresher to maintain definition.

9. What should I do if my curls are still frizzy after diffusing?

Ensure you're using enough product and that you're not over-diffusing.

10. Can I use a regular hair dryer without a diffuser?

While you can, using a diffuser is highly recommended for maintaining curl definition.
